One of the standout programs of AI in CNC milling is predictive servicing. By analyzing broad amounts of operational information, AI algorithms can forecast each time a machine part may well fail or call for routine maintenance. This proactive technique lessens downtime and extends the machine’s lifespan.

The material rotates with a spindle. A grinding or carving Instrument makes The form mainly because it turns. CNC Lathes are used to make symmetrical objects like spheres, cones, or cylinders. Several CNC machines are multi-functionality and Merge every kind of cutting.

Used CNC Lathes: This sort of CNC turns the workpiece and moves the cutting Resource to the workpiece. A fundamental lathe is 2-axis, but a lot of a lot more axes is usually added to increase the complexity of Lower attainable.
Mass Production: CNC lathes are important in mass-generating parts with steady good quality and precision.
